The UK Department of Civil Engineering is hosting Civil Engineering Exploration Day (CEED). Civil Engineering Exploration Day is a one-day event where students will get an in-depth look at civil engineering and specifically, civil engineering at the University of Kentucky!
Students will see civil engineering laboratory demonstrations, hear presentations from professional engineering firms, have an opportunity to eat in one of UK’s highly-rated campus dining facilities, tour the Pigman College of Engineering complex, hear presentations on admissions and scholarships, and meet civil engineering faculty and current students.
